The synthetic reality tag on WindowsForum.com covers discussions about extended reality (XR) and virtual environments, particularly their military applications. Recent content highlights Meta's partnership with Anduril Industries to develop next-generation XR technology for defense, blending consumer tech, artificial intelligence, and autonomous systems. This collaboration signals a shift in how synthetic reality is used beyond social worlds, entering areas like warfare and security. The tag explores the implications of such technology on society, ethics, and the future of human-machine interaction, with a focus on enterprise and government use cases rather than consumer entertainment.
